Raw Material Costs and Shifting Price Trends

Crude oil, naphtha, and natural gas feed the industry’s appetite for alkylates like 2,2,3-Trimethylpentane. When global energy prices spiked through 2022, every refinery from Canada to India saw input costs surge and finished product prices followed suit. In China, producers shielded much of their domestic market by inking long-term supply deals and shifting procurement to state-controlled traders. In the US and Russia, energy price surges showed up in every link along the supply chain. Europe’s dependence on outside raw materials, especially after events in Ukraine, put pressure on chemical factories from Italy to Poland, bumping spot prices higher. By early 2024, feedstock markets softened in the wake of better supply chain management and new energy exports from the US, Saudi Arabia, and Qatar. New technologies in Germany and the Netherlands, blending digital controls and advanced catalysts, helped trim utility consumption. China’s domestic price advantage, once drawn mostly from cheaper labor, now leans on vertical integration and creative supply strategies.
